General Description

4-Bromo-8-chloroisoquinoline is a chemical compound with the molecular formula C9H5BrClN. It is a yellow solid that is commonly used as a building block in the synthesis of pharmaceuticals and agrochemicals. 4-bromo-8-chloroisoquinoline belongs to the class of organic compounds known as halogenated heteroarenes and is specifically classified as an isoquinoline with halogen substituents. It is synthesized through a series of chemical reactions involving halogenation of isoquinoline. 4-Bromo-8-chloroisoquinoline is a versatile intermediate that is widely utilized in the production of a variety of functionalized molecules for an array of applications in the fields of medicine and agriculture.

Check Digit Verification of cas no

The CAS Registry Mumber 1215767-86-4 includes 10 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 7 digits, 1,2,1,5,7,6 and 7 respectively; the second part has 2 digits, 8 and 6 respectively.
Calculate Digit Verification of CAS Registry Number 1215767-86:
(9*1)+(8*2)+(7*1)+(6*5)+(5*7)+(4*6)+(3*7)+(2*8)+(1*6)=164
164 % 10 = 4
So 1215767-86-4 is a valid CAS Registry Number.
